35A-16-102.  Definitions.
     As used in this chapter:

(1)  “Collaborative applicant” means the entity designated by a continuum of care to collect and submit data and apply for funds on behalf of the continuum of care, as required by the United States Department of Housing and Urban Development.

(2)  “Continuum of care” means a regional or local planning body designated by the United States Department of Housing and Urban Development to coordinate services for individuals experiencing homelessness within an area of the state.

(3)  “Coordinator” means the state homelessness coordinator appointed under Section 63J-4-202.

(4)  “Executive committee” means the executive committee of the homelessness council described in Section 35A-16-204.

(5)  “Homeless Management Information System” or “HMIS” means an information technology system that:

(a)  is used to collect client-level data and data on the provision of housing and services to homeless individuals and individuals at risk of homelessness in the state; and

(b)  meets the requirements of the United States Department of Housing and Urban Development.

(6)  “Homeless services budget” means the comprehensive annual budget and overview of all homeless services available in the state described in Subsection 35A-16-203(1)(b).

(7)  “Homelessness council” means the Utah Homelessness Council created in Section 35A-16-204.

(8)  “Local homeless council” means a local planning body designated by the steering committee to coordinate services for individuals experiencing homelessness within an area of the state.

(9)  “Office” means the Office of Homeless Services.

(10)  “Steering committee” means the Utah Homeless Network Steering Committee created in Section 35A-16-206.

(11)  “Strategic plan” means the statewide strategic plan to minimize homelessness in the state described in Subsection 35A-16-203(1)(c).
